What are the components of NSTP?

The components of NSTP are Reserve Officers Training Corps, Civic Welfare Training Service and Literacy Training Service. NSTP stands for National Service Training Program is a program for Filipino tertiary students.

What is NSTP-CWTS?

NSTP-CWTS stands for National Service Training Program - Civic Welfare Training Service. It is a program in the Philippines that aims to promote civic consciousness and defense preparedness in the youth. It includes activities such as community service, outreach programs, and disaster risk reduction training.

What does NSTP mean in Philippine education?

NSTP stands for National Service Training Program, a mandatory course for all college students in the Philippines. It aims to promote civic consciousness and defense preparedness among the youth through community service and military training.

What are the legal basis of the NSTP?

The legal basis of the National Service Training Program (NSTP) in the Philippines is Republic Act No. 9163, also known as the National Service Training Program (NSTP) Act of 2001. This law mandates the participation of tertiary level students in civic welfare service and military training components to promote patriotism and nationalism among the youth.
